BetMakers Technology Group has entered into a landmark five-year exclusive agreement with Betfair Australia to become the sole technology provider for CrownBet, a premium wagering brand set to launch in the first quarter of calendar year 2026.
Under the deal, BetMakers will provide its complete end-to-end wagering stack, centred on a fully customised deployment of its Apollo platform. The package includes trading and risk services, a proprietary content engine and core Apollo technology, positioning BetMakers as the operational backbone of the CrownBet product from day one.
BetMakers described the partnership as the most significant commercial milestone for the Apollo platform and a major validation of its strategy to deliver a vertically integrated B2B solution to Tier-1 operators.
The agreement also establishes a key strategic alignment with Betfair and Crown Resorts, one of Australia's largest entertainment groups.
Commercial terms feature a combination of fixed fees and revenue share, a structure aimed at expanding recurring revenue while linking BetMakers long-term performance to CrownBet's market growth. Platform activation work and regulatory preparations have already begun ahead of the planned early-2026 launch.
BetMakers COO Martin Tripp said the partnership underscored the scalability and flexibility of Apollo, adding that the collaboration with Betfair's experienced internal team would help deliver a competitive fixed odds product in the Australian market.
Betfair CEO Amy Zavros said BetMakers had emerged as the clear choice after a detailed evaluation process, noting the need for a technology partner capable of delivering a top-tier product at scale.
According to a separate media statement, Responsible Wagering Australia confirmed CrownBet will join its membership once live, noting that the brand's arrival strengthens Australia's collective commitment to a well-regulated responsible wagering environment.
CrownBet will sit alongside Betfair's existing betting exchange to broaden customer choice and reinforce Betfair's position as a key player in the national wagering landscape.
